4.3 Adjust the rotor angle
Procedure
1.
Make sure:
a.
The Lotus is connected to the tractor (see "Connect to the
Tractor" on page 33).
b. The Lotus is in the working position (see "Move the Lotus from
the transport position to the working position" on page 37).
c. The hydraulic system is set to the floating position.
d. The rotor wheels are set to the required position (page 42).
Make sure the height adjustment of the tines is not too low. This results in an
excessive load and causes the tines to wear or break.
2. Use the top link of the headstock to change the rotor angle.
3. Make sure the tines slightly touch the ground and the crop is picked
correctly. The tines must touch the ground over a distance of
approximately 25 cm (9.8 in) (Figure 25, page 44).
A. 25 cm (9.8 in)
Figure 25. The distance over which the tines should touch the ground.
